Forecasting Future PNL: Techniques and Methods
Successfully predicting future Profit and Loss (PNL) is crucial for any business striving for success. It allows for informed decision-making, resource allocation, and risk management. A range of forecasting models and techniques can be employed to achieve this, each with its own advantages and drawbacks. Popular methods include ARIMA analysis, which leverage historical data to identify trends and patterns. Other approaches incorporate machine learning algorithms, capable of uncovering complex relationships within large datasets. Financial experts often combine multiple techniques to build robust forecasting models that account for a variety of factors impacting PNL.
- Quantitative methods provide a foundation for PNL prediction by analyzing historical performance and identifying trends.
- Deep learning algorithms can uncover complex relationships within data, leading to more accurate forecasts.
- Expert insights can be incorporated to refine models and account for qualitative factors.
The choice of forecasting model depends on factors such as the scope of the business, the availability of data, and the desired level of accuracy. Continuous evaluation and refinement are essential for ensuring the effectiveness of PNL prediction models over time.
